Inherent factors that affect bulk density such as soil texture cannot be changed. Bulk density is dependent on soil organic matter, soil texture, the density of soil mineral (sand, silt, and clay) and their packing arrangement.
What causes an increase in bulk density?
Bulk density typically increases with soil depth since subsurface layers have reduced organic matter, aggregation, and root penetration compared to surface layers and therefore, contain less pore space. Subsurface layers are also subject to the compacting weight of the soil above them.
Does bulk density change with particle size?
When the number of different particle-sizes in the packing is increased to two or more, the pore space decreases and the bulk density increases be– cause the smaller particles occupy the spaces between the larger ones.

What management practices affect bulk density?
Bulk density can be altered by using management practices that affect soil cover, organic matter content, structure, compaction, and porosity. Excessive tillage destroys soil organic matter and weakens the natural stability of soil aggregates, making them susceptible to erosion by water and wind.

How is bulk density related to porosity?
Bulk density typically increases as the ratio of solids in a soil increases, and conversely decreases as the ratio of solids decreases. Looked at from the porosity perspective, bulk density increases as pore space decreases. The relationship of bulk density and porosity is reciprocal.

What is bulk density and particle density?
Particle density—is the density of solid soil particles only, i.e., measurement does not include pore space (air space), the average value is 2.65 g cm−3. Bulk density—is the density of a volume of soil as it exists naturally, it includes air space, organic matter, and soil solids.

What is the influence of soil bulk density on seedling emergence and root growth?
If bulk density becomes too high, it can limit plant root growth. The specific bulk density that will adversely affect plant root growth and development depends on many factors including the parent material, soil texture, the crop grown and management practices.
How organic matter affects bulk density?
Organic matter: Since organic matter is lighter than an equal volume of solid soil and is more porous, hence a soil with higher organic matter will have lower bulk density.
